Basically, the system is in 3 parts ..
a) A Postfix content_filter that will run each incoming email through
'spamc'
and depending on the result will either:
1) Send it to the recipient if it wasn�t flagged as
Spam by SA
or
2) If it was flagged, the mail will be put in
quarantine and information
about sender, recipient and subject it will
be put in MySQL DB.
b) A report generating program that will connect to the MySQL DB and
for each recipient
it will generate a report detailing the Sender and Subject of
each mail that was
quarantined the day before, and offer the user to click on a
"Release" URL to get
that particulat email in his/her inbox.
c) A perl CGI script that will handle HTTP requests to release
individual emails from
the Quarantine.
So the biggest change for users is that instead of receiving Spams in their
inboxes during the
Work day (very annoying and takes time from real work, even though it is
marked as ***5PAM***),
they will have a report in their inboxes waiting for them each morning when
they arrive to work.
This report detils each potential Spam message that was sent to them the day
before, the sender
And Subject, and the user can decide to click on a URL in the report to have
individual mails
Delivered to his inbox.

> SAQ is a simple SpamAssassin Quarantine system that picks potential
> Spam emails out of the mailstream and puts them aside.
>
> Recipients will receive daily reports about quarantined emails with a
> link to click on if they wish to recive any particular email in their
> inbox.
>
> You will need (in addition to SpamAssassin) MySQL and Apache servers.
